Olympic Neck Guards Force NHL Stars to Adapt
NHL players heading to the 2026 Olympics face a new reality with mandatory neck guards, a rule that doesn't exist in their high-stakes league games. These guys, used to skating without that extra layer after years of debating cut risks in locker rooms, now adjust their gear for the international stage. Front offices and equipment staffs scramble to test fits that won't slow them down, knowing one ill-prepared puck battle could sideline a medal contender.
